Requirements
  • A bachelor's degree in Engineering, Quality Assurance, or a related field, or equivalent experience.
  • Familiarity with quality management systems and industry standards.
  • Strong knowledge of quality assurance standards, tools, and techniques.
  • Experience with root cause analysis and corrective action implementation.
  • Proficiency in using inspection equipment such as microscopes and solder testing tools.
  • Strong attention to detail and problem-solving abilities.
  • Effective communication and collaboration skills.
  • Organizational and documentation skills.
Responsibilities
  • Identify and implement internal corrective actions to address quality concerns.
  • Collaborate with process engineers to determine root causes of defects or complaints.
  • Document and maintain records of corrective actions and submit required reports to customers and internal stakeholders.
  • Perform quality checks at the end of every process to ensure compliance with company standards.
  • Utilize testing tools and equipment, including microscopes, solder testing equipment, and other specialized instruments, for product evaluation.
  • Follow established procedures (14/15 procedures) to ensure consistent quality testing.
  • Investigate product complaints to identify root causes.
  • Work closely with process engineers to develop and implement corrective measures.
  • Document and communicate investigation findings and resolutions to stakeholders.
  • Audit staff training based on training schedules and documented procedures.
  • Verify that employees have completed training and are following approved processes.
  • Address discrepancies, provide additional training as needed, and reschedule training sessions to ensure compliance.
  • Regularly inspect and calibrate testing tools to maintain their accuracy and reliability.
  • Monitor the use of tools and equipment during quality checks to ensure compliance with standards.
  • Suggest process improvement.
  • Maintain detailed records of quality inspections, corrective actions, and training audits.
  • Prepare reports on quality performance metrics, process improvements, and training compliance.
  • Ensure all documentation complies with customer and internal requirements.
